Based on our analysis of NIST CSF 2.0 coverage, core features, integrations, company size fit, here is our conclusion:
SMB and mid-market teams drowning in Active Directory and Azure AD permission creep will find immediate value in Cypher Scout because it runs standalone from a file server with zero installation friction, then delivers prioritized remediation guidance aligned to Microsoft best practices. The tool covers ID.AM, ID.RA, and PR.AA across NIST CSF 2.0, meaning it surfaces both what's misconfigured and why it matters to access control posture. Skip this if you need deep integration with PAM platforms or role mining automation; Cypher Scout audits and advises, it doesn't orchestrate remediation at scale.
Mid-market and enterprise security teams drowning in access creep will find value in Gathid Role Mining's machine learning approach to role discovery, which cuts through manual role definition by analyzing actual usage patterns across your tech stack. The tool maps to NIST PR.AA and ID.AM by automating both the discovery phase and the segregation of duties enforcement that most organizations botch during user transitions and offboarding. Skip this if your organization lacks the business process discipline to act on role recommendations; Gathid surfaces the problems clearly, but won't fix a culture where stakeholders ignore access cleanup.
